Darden Restaurants Inc. is a well-known American multi-brand restaurant operator with a diverse portfolio of popular dining establishments. The company owns and operates over 1,800 restaurants under various brand names, including Olive Garden, LongHorn Steakhouse, Cheddar’s Scratch Kitchen, and more. Darden is a key player in the competitive restaurant industry, known for its commitment to quality food and customer service. The 8-K form filed by Darden Restaurants Inc. falls under the category of a “current report,” which is used to notify investors about specific events that are important for shareholders to be aware of. This form provides timely information about key developments within the company that could have a material impact on its financial position or operations. Investors and analysts often closely monitor 8-K filings to stay informed about significant changes within publicly traded companies like Darden Restaurants Inc.
